自学编程有什么单可以接吗
-
自学编程是一种自主学习和掌握编程技能的方式,可以为个人带来很多好处。以下是自学编程的几个优点:
-
灵活性:自学编程可以根据个人的时间和需求来安排学习计划。没有固定的时间和地点限制,可以根据自己的节奏进行学习。
-
自主性:自学编程可以根据个人的兴趣和目标来选择学习的内容和方向。可以自由地选择学习的编程语言、框架和技术,满足个人的需求和兴趣。
-
资源丰富:互联网上有大量的编程学习资源,包括教程、视频、博客、论坛等。可以根据自己的需求和学习风格选择适合自己的学习资源。
-
提升问题解决能力:自学编程过程中,会遇到各种问题和挑战。通过自己解决问题和寻找答案的过程,可以提升自己的问题解决能力和逻辑思维能力。
-
增强自信心:通过自学编程并成功地完成一些项目或解决一些问题,可以增强自己的自信心和成就感。
然而,自学编程也有一些挑战需要面对:
-
自律性:自学编程需要自己制定学习计划并保持学习的持续性。没有固定的学习时间和考核压力,容易导致学习的不坚持。
-
缺乏指导:自学编程没有老师或导师的指导,容易在学习过程中遇到困惑和迷茫。需要自己主动寻找学习资源和解决问题的方法。
-
学习效果难以评估:自学编程没有标准的考试和评估体系,学习效果难以量化和证明。需要通过项目实践和实际应用来检验学习成果。
综上所述,自学编程是一种灵活、自主的学习方式,可以为个人带来很多好处。然而,也需要面对一些挑战,需要自律和坚持才能取得良好的学习效果。
1年前 -
-
自学编程是一种非常有前景的技能,可以给人带来很多机会和收益。以下是一些可以接的自学编程项目:
-
网站开发:学习HTML、CSS和JavaScript,可以开始开发简单的静态网站,逐渐学习后端开发,如PHP、Python或Ruby on Rails,从而构建动态网站。
-
移动应用开发:学习Java或Kotlin,可以开发Android应用程序;学习Objective-C或Swift,可以开发iOS应用程序。
-
数据分析:学习Python和R语言,可以进行数据分析和可视化,从而提供洞察力和解决问题的能力。
-
游戏开发:学习Unity或Unreal Engine,可以开始开发2D或3D游戏,并掌握游戏开发的基本原理和技巧。
-
人工智能和机器学习:学习Python和相关的机器学习库,可以开始构建和训练机器学习模型,从而解决各种问题,如图像识别、自然语言处理等。
这些只是一些例子,实际上自学编程的项目非常广泛,可以根据个人兴趣和目标选择适合自己的项目。重要的是要保持学习的动力和持续的实践,不断提升自己的技能和项目经验。
1年前 -
-
自学编程是一种自我学习和掌握编程技能的方式,可以在很多方面提供帮助和机会。以下是一些可以接触的内容,帮助你开始自学编程。
-
选择编程语言:首先,你需要选择一门编程语言来学习。一些常见的编程语言包括Python、Java、C++、JavaScript等。选择一门适合初学者的编程语言是很重要的,因为它会影响你学习的难度和学习资源的可用性。
-
学习资源:有很多免费和付费的学习资源可供选择,如在线教程、视频课程、编程书籍等。你可以选择适合自己学习风格的资源,并根据自己的学习进度进行学习。
-
学习计划:制定一个学习计划,帮助你有条不紊地学习编程。可以根据自己的时间和能力制定一个合理的学习计划,设定学习目标和里程碑,并按计划进行学习。
-
实践项目:通过实践项目来应用你所学的知识。可以尝试解决一些简单的编程问题,编写小的程序或参与开源项目等。实践是提高编程技能的重要途径,它可以帮助你巩固所学的知识并获得实际的编程经验。
-
参与社区:加入编程社区,与其他编程爱好者交流和分享经验。可以加入一些在线编程论坛、社交媒体群组或参加编程活动。在社区中,你可以向其他人请教问题、寻求帮助,并与其他人共同学习和成长。
-
持续学习:编程是一个不断学习和不断进步的过程。随着你的编程技能的提高,你可以尝试学习更高级的编程概念和技术,并挑战更复杂的项目。保持学习的动力和持续进步是自学编程的关键。
总之,自学编程需要坚持、耐心和自我驱动力。通过选择适合自己的学习资源,制定学习计划,实践项目并参与社区,你可以逐步掌握编程技能并不断提升自己。
1年前 -